- The distance between Khamti, Myanmar and Nanaimo, Bc, Canada is approximately 10,780 km or 6,699 mi.
- To reach Khamti in this distance one would set out from Nanaimo, Bc bearing 324.7°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Khamti bearing 204.8° or SSW .
- Khamti has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a) whereas Nanaimo, Bc has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- The mean temperature is 14.5 °C (26.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5 °C (9°F) less in Khamti.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 2424.5 mm (95.5 in) more which is equivalent to 2424.5 l/m² (59.5 US gal/ft²) or 24,245,000 l/ha (2,591,951 US gal/ac) more. About 3 1/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23.1° higher in Khamti than in Nanaimo, Bc.
